Helene Frasser was a servant of very poor socioeconomic status residing in the hamlet of Aikenshill, Foveran, within the region of Aberdeen. Her history with the ecclesiastical courts was already established prior to the events of 1597, as records indicate she had previously confessed to the practice of charming and had performed public penance before the congregation at Foveran. By the spring of 1597, however, her reputation had worsened significantly; she was identified as a "known witch" by Malye Fynnie and cited as a precedent for witchcraft by Maly Skein. Furthermore, court documents from the trials of Couper Vatsoune, Christane Hendersoune, and Janet Ingram repeatedly positioned Helene as a central figure in a network of individuals implicated in similar activities.

The formal legal proceedings against Helene culminated in a complex and contradictory trial in Aberdeen. On April 21, 1597, the assize reached a verdict that appeared internally inconsistent; while she was acquitted by a majority vote, the record simultaneously notes that the assize found her guilty "in ane voice but contradiction." Following a confession made at the Green earlier that year, which included allegations regarding damage to dairy production, the judicial outcome proved fatal. Helene was sentenced to death, and on April 25, 1597, she was executed by burning.
